"Flowers for Algernon" Inkblot rubric
"Flowers for Algernon" Inkblot rubric
Students are assessed on their creation of a fictional story about a Rorschach test. Components included are the beginning, characters, setting, and conventions.

Inkblot Rubric
Excellent
4 pts
Good
3 pts
Fair
2 pts
Poor
1 pts
Beginning
Excellent
The story has a creative, well-developed beginning that captures the reader's interest.
Good
The story has a beginning that may capture the reader's interest.
Fair
The story has a beginning, but it does not capture the reader's attention.
Poor
The beginning of the story is vague and uncreative.
Characters
Excellent
The characters in the story are described well and make sense in the story.
Good
The characters in the story are described adequately and make sense most of the time.
Fair
The characters in the story are not described very well and sometimes don't make sense.
Poor
The characters in the story are described poorly.
Setting
Excellent
The story's time and place are described creatively and completely and are important to the story.
Good
The story's time and place are described completely and are important to the story.
Fair
Either the story's time or place are described and are somewhat important to the story.
Poor
The story's time and place are not described or are very vague and not important to the story.
Conventions
Excellent
The story contains fewer than 5 errors in spelling, grammar, punctuation, and paragraph structure.
Good
The story contains 6 to 9 errors in spelling, grammar, punctuation, and paragraph structure.
Fair
The story contains 10 to 13 errors in spelling, grammar, punctuation, and paragraph structure.
Poor
The story contains 14 to 17 errors in spelling, grammar, punctuation, and paragraph structure.
Inkblot
Excellent
The inkblot was created by the student and is the focal point of the story.
Good
---
Fair
---
Poor
The inkblot is missing, OR the inkblot was copied, OR the story was not about the inkblot.
